CREATINE AND ITS BENEFITS

Creatine is neither a vitamin nor a mineral; it is a amino acid which is naturally occurred in our body. Amino acids are building blocks of proteins. 95% of creatine is located in the skeletal muscle and the remaining is in the heart, testes and brain. Our body needs creatine to enhance recovery and muscle power and our body produces only half the required creatine so rest we have to get from the food we eat. Dairy products, egg whites, nuts, seeds, meats and fish are the sources form which it can be obtained. All the creatine produced in our body takes place in the kidneys, pancreas and liver and is sent to muscle tissues through our blood which is converted into phosphocreatine molecules that stores energy so that the body can release good amount of energy when it is exhausted. It is mostly consumed by sports persons as they require sudden bursts of energy for their game. Benefits of creatine are as follows:



- It is beneficial for post-surgical patients because it promotes lean muscle mass and reduces muscle wasting.
- It is useful in treating neuromuscular disorders.
- It is useful for heart patients.

Along with benefits it also has some side effects like nausea, diarrhea, gastrointestinal distress, dehydration and muscle cramps. It causes more stress on kidneys so is no recommended for the patients suffering from kidney disorders. It also causes weight gain due to more water in the muscles. Therefore it is better to take a professional advice before using it.
